The graphic user interface software package spectroscopy at subnanometer spectral resolution is presented in this manuscript. The software permits efficient acquisition of field spectroscopy data and is specifically designed to facilitate the operations to compute the reflectance factor of a given object or surface from standard field spectroscopy measurements (so-called field remote sensing): incident and reflected solar radiance measurements. The developed computer code runs with widely diffused commercial low-cost visible/near-infrared Ocean Optics spectrometers. Its development was originally intended for plant studies using field spectroscopy at leaf and canopy level, but 3S can be employed in other applications such as ocean and water quality studies, geological exploration, mineral identification, precision farming and other environmental applications.
